Department: H/Ed & HE Science and Teacher Training
Location: Middleton
Compensation: £25,369 per annum, i.e £29,342 pro rata per annum
Description: To facilitate learning in the Science departments as the Technician through research, development and preparation of experiments. To support students and teachers in Science with practical experimentation and supervise some independent student learning. Management of departmental assets, equipment and chemicals will also be integral.
Key Responsibilities:
- Liaise with teaching staff and management to research, develop and prepare equipment & consumables for:
- Practical assignment work by students
- Practical demonstrations by tutors/the technician
- Externally assessed experiments
- Giving advice on experimental methods
- Assisting in construction of student-specific apparatus
- Preparation of/advance ordering of chemicals
- Supervising students in separate laboratory spaces
- Coaching students through all aspects of research projects

Skills, Knowledge and Expertise:
Qualifications:
Essential Criteria:
- Must be educated to at least two A Level or equivalent in Physics, Chemistry or Biology
- GCSE (Grade 4-9) Maths and English or equivalent level 2
Desirable Criteria:
- Educated to degree or equivalent in a Science subject.
Experience:
Essential Criteria:
- Demonstrate knowledge of relevant Health and Safety
- Experience of conducting Risk Assessments
- Experience of managing and organising resources
- Awareness of workplace and laboratory health and safety and handling/storage of chemicals.
- Practical experience of supporting science lessons including preparing materials, setting up equipment and maintaining a safe laboratory environment.
- Good organisation, reliability and the ability to support both staff and learners effectively.
Desirable Criteria:
- Previous technician experience
- Experience in independent research and development
- Knowledge of recent level 3 biology and chemistry practical experiment
IT Skills:
Essential Criteria:
- Basic Level in Microsoft applications particularly Word and Excel
- Willing to undertake training appropriate to the role
